STM32F072 USB VCP
Stano
stano.hw na gmail.com
Středa Říjen 4 17:21:18 CEST 2017
Zdravim
Pokusam sa o VCP na STM32F072 podla example UM1717. A narazil som na
zaujimavy problem.
Ked example skompilujem v -O3 optimalizacii tak funguje OK. Ked pouzijem
-O0 tak sice enumeracia prebehne OK
ale po otvoreni portu pri pokuse odoslat coilen jeden byte na virtualny
port procesor skonci v hardfaulte.
Popravde este som sa nestretol s tym ze by kod v O3 chodil a v O0 nie,
opacne to chapem, optimalizacie vedia urobit divy. Ale takto? CPU bezi z
HSI48 takze by snad mal stihat spracuvat data z USB.
Skusal som to priamo na zdrojakoch "Virtual_COM_Port" z UM1717 bez
dalsich uprav v MDK pre F0.
Pevne dufam ze chyba sedi medzi stolickou a klavesnicou alenemam ani len
tusenia kde ju hladat.
Za kazdy napad ako dalej vopred dakujem
Další informace o konferenci Hw-list